Some years back, in Khushinagar, Uttar Pradesh in India, a school bus crashed into a train. Parents with faith and peace in their hearts sent their kids to school and early at 7 a.m. the fateful event happened. Some parents’ sorrow was compounded by losing two to even three children by this devastating tragedy. The school bus driver was merrily listening to songs, unaware of the unmanned railway crossing and while pedestrians were wildly signaling to him to stop, he was blissfully unaware of anything, drowned in the sound of his music. Well, he lived, but over 13 children died, and more battled for their lives! Lives would never be the same and parents grieve till they die, that pain never heals, not really.
